Configuring BGP on Cisco Routers

Kursuskode: BGP
Varighed: 5
Pris: DKR25.450,00 Exc Vat

Beskrivelse 

Kurset giver dig indgående kendskab til BGP routings-protokollen og MPLS, Multi-protokol Label Switching. Kurset dækker konfiguration af ​​BGP på Cisco IOS routere, detaljerede oplysninger om fejlfinding og hands-on øvelser, der give dig de nødvendige færdigheder til at konfigurere og fejlfinde på BGP netværket samt at designe og implementere et effektiv, optimal og problemfri BGP netværk. BGP, Configuring BGP on Cisco Routers er en del af Cisco CCIP certificeringen.


Forudsætninger

The knowledge and skills that a learner must have before attending this course are as follows:

  • Delegates are required to hold a valid CCNA before attending this course.
  • Attendance of the BSCI is also strongly recomended to anyone wishing to attend this course.

    This course is intended for technical engineers and delegates seeking professional level certification including Cisco Certified Internetwork Professional (CCIP) or Cisco Certified Internetwork Expert (CCIE).

    At the end of the course delegates will be able to;-

    • Given a network scenario with multiple domains, configure, monitor and troubleshoot basic BGP to enable inter domain routing
    • Given a network scenario where connections to multiple ISPs must be supported, use BGP policy controls to influence the route selection process with minimal impact on BGP route processing
    • Given a network scenario where multiple connections must be supported, use BGP attributes to influence the route selection processGiven customer connectivity requirements, implement the correct BGP configuration to successfully connect the customer’s network to the internet.
    • Given a typical service provider network with multiple BGP connections to other autonomous systems, enable the provider network to behave as a transit autonomous system
    • Given a typical service provider network, identify common BGP scaling issues and enable route reflection and confederations as possible solutions to these issues
    • Given a typical BGP network, use available BGP tools and features to optimise the scalability of the BGP routing protocol

    BGP Overview

    • Introducing BGP
    • Establishing BGP Sessions
    • Understanding BGP Path Attributes
    • Processing BGP Routes
    • Configuring Basic BGP
    • Monitoring and Troubleshooting BGP

    BGP Transit Autonomous Systems

    • Working with a Transit AS
    • Interacting with IBGP and EBGP in a Transit AS
    • Forwarding Packets in a Transit AS
    • Configuring a Transit AS
    • Monitoring and Troubleshooting IBGP in a Transit AS

    Route Selection using Policy Controls

    • Using Multihomed BGP Networks
    • Employing AS – Path Filters
    • Filtering with Prefix-Lists
    • Using Outbound Route Filtering
    • Applying Route-Maps as BGP Filters
    • Implementing Changes in BGP Policy

    Route Selection Using Attributes

    • Influencing BGP Route Selection with Weights
    • Setting BGP Local Preference
    • Using AS-Path Prepending
    • Understanding the BGP Multi-Exit Discriminator
    • Addressing BGP Communities

    Customer-to-Provider Connectivity with BGP

    • Understanding Customer-to-Provider Connectivity Requirements
    • Implementing Customer Connectivity Using Static Routing
    • Connecting a Multihomed Customer to a Single Service Provider
    • Connecting a Multihomed Customer to Multiple Service Providers

    Scaling Service Provider Networks

    • Scaling IGP and BGP in Service Provider Networks
    • Introducing Route Reflectors
    • Designing Networks with Route Reflectors
    • Configuring and Monitoring Route Reflectors
    • Introducing Confederations Configuring and Monitoring Confederations

    Optimizing BGP Scalability

    • Improving BGP Convergence
    • Limiting the Number of Prefixes Received from a BGP Neighbor
    • Implementing BGP Peer Groups
    • Using BGP Route Dampening
